Three separate wishes. One twisted nightmare!

Just like Hopps Town, their humble home, Jessica Barlow, Jared Duval, and Adrian Cole are fostering dark secrets. Plagued by loss, cruelty, and physical abuse, these friends are kindred spirits, bound by anguish and elusive dreams. They’re soon to find the key to change, but any happy future will demand they face a haunting past and brave a lethal present.

Deep in the forest on the outskirts of town, aging and nearly forgotten, there stands a well from another time. Happening upon this relic, Adrian goads his companions to join him in making a wish. Soon, difficult though it is to admit, their luckless lives do seem to shift. The only problem is, the changes aren’t at all as they’d imagined. Seemingly, they’ve only left the pan to face the fire.

Should they hope to both survive and thrive, they’ll need to pool their wits and draw on mystic inner-power. Solving Hopps Town’s greatest mystery now means life or death.

This has YA feel, but still has a creepy atmosphere with mounting tension and action that makes this enjoyable for adults as well. The three main characters have so much depth, it's a stand out in the story. The way that you feel like you know, and understand, each of the three characters, who are all very different, is an absolute plus to the story and how pulled in I felt because I could feel as if I knew each of the characters and could relate to them in some way. The story builds up the tension, especially after they find the well. The story has elements that resonated with me and was a great example of be careful what you wish for. The narration was excellent, highlighting the emotions and overall feel of the story.

This was my first experience with this author's work. I thought the story was entertaining, but it was a little disjointed also. Since the story featured three main characters, I figured that might explain why it jumped from one event to another and made it difficult to connect with the characters until I got to know them better. I liked the creeping horror elements which percolated throughout the story until the thrilling conclusion. I thought Aaron Hammond's narration was fine. I was given a copy of the audiobook.
